Why is the Bread machine not kneading?
There are a few reasons why your bread machine might not be kneading:
1. Incorrect Settings:
* Incorrect Dough Cycle: Make sure you've selected the right dough cycle for your recipe. Some bread machines have specific settings for different types of dough (e.g., pizza, bread, etc.).
* Incorrect Kneading Time: If the kneading time is too short, the dough may not be kneaded sufficiently. Check your manual for the recommended kneading time for your chosen recipe.
2. Mechanical Issues:
* Faulty Kneading Paddle: The paddle might be broken, bent, or not rotating properly. Check the paddle and ensure it's securely in place. If it's damaged, you'll need to replace it.
* Motor Issues: The bread machine's motor might be faulty, preventing the paddle from rotating. This is less common but possible.
3. Dough Consistency:
* Too Much Liquid: If the dough is too wet, the paddle might slip and not knead properly. Adjust the liquid in your recipe if necessary.
* Too Much Flour: A dry dough will be too stiff for the paddle to knead effectively. Add a little more liquid if needed.
* Uneven Dough Distribution: If the dough is unevenly distributed in the pan, the paddle might not be able to reach all areas. Make sure the dough is spread out evenly before starting the kneading process.
4. Other Factors:
* Overheating: If the bread machine is overheating, it might shut down the kneading function. Ensure your bread machine is properly ventilated.
* Jammed Paddle: The paddle might be jammed against the side of the pan. Try gently dislodging the paddle if this is the case.
Troubleshooting Tips:
* Check the Manual: Refer to your bread machine's manual for specific troubleshooting advice and instructions.
* Inspect the Paddle: Visually inspect the paddle for any damage or debris that might be hindering its rotation.
* Try a Different Recipe: Use a simple bread recipe to test if the kneading issue is related to the recipe itself.
* Clean the Machine: Clean the bread machine thoroughly, especially around the paddle area.
* Contact the Manufacturer: If all else fails, contact the bread machine manufacturer for assistance.
By carefully examining the possible causes and applying these troubleshooting tips, you can likely identify and resolve the issue with your bread machine's kneading function.
